Park Tae Yong is the first lawyer to overturn a wrongfully accused murder case in a retrial and stands in the public's spotlight. But because of his flagrant ego expressing his background and cheap counseling fees, low-class people line up in droves outside his firm. Meanwhile, Reporter Park Sam Soo, who got shunned away by Tae Yong, takes on a murder scoop with Lee Yoo Kyung. Later, a three-man murder case grabs both of their attention.

1x3

Tae Yong sticks to his promise and does his best to represent Jung Myung Hee in court. Later, he declines the job offer from the Law Offices of Daeseok and goes all-in with the Samjung three-man murder case. Sam Soo, who was still unsure of his position, turns down Moon Joo Hyung's offer and decides to join Tae Yong. Meanwhile, Tae Yong meets with Kim Byung Dae regarding a settlement offer he mentioned before.

1x4

The three wrongly accused men in the Samjung three-man murder case decide not to sign on the settlement, putting everyone in a predicament. However, Mayor Kang and Head Prosecutor Jang Yoon Suk discover a loophole thanks to Supreme Court Justice Jo Ki Soo. Meanwhile, Tae Yong finds out through an article that the case got granted a retrial, while Sam Soo chucks frozen tuna in Busan. Later, Sam Soo joins Tae Yong again, only this time, he makes him sign a contract.

1x5

After listening to Hwang Min Kyung's advice, Tae Yong and Sam Soo set off to track down the real culprits of the Samjung three-man murder case. Tae Yong sends Sam Soo to see Sang Hyun, who remembers how one of the culprits look like, but returns in tears. However, he decides to write an article with those tears to lure out the culprits and to empty people's pockets. Later, Tae Yong makes progress with Lee Cheol Gyu's contact.
